Transaction fe5386bcb1a682aeaa52d54992def9eba43693ae5b57335c7565daf9f801595e
1 Input
1 Output
-
fe5386bcb1a682aeaa52d54992def9eba43693ae5b57335c7565daf9f801595e:0
- value
- 34888064
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c012ba7522361cdb18b6a779acd46c83c1ad7a9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M4H4Xra8ruDmMHafebgqcZiD2dJxs6bGu